Wale Celebrates Women's Equality Day with 'BGM'

  /  08.26.2019

In honor of Women’s Equality Day, Wale celebrates black queens everywhere on his new song “BGM (Black Girl Magic).”

On the uplifting track, the D.C. rapper spreads love (“Show me a lil’ black girl magic”) and shouts out some famous females (“Every ‘Empire’ needs a Taraji”). He also pushes for equal pay: “Sometime it be really so hard for ya / White boy paid more same job as ya / The least I can do is write a song then I’ll ‘mwaah’ that part of you.”

“BGM” follows “On Chill” with Jeremih, which entered the Billboard Hot 100 at No. 86 and racked up over 20 million streams.

Wale is now gearing up to release a new album, his first on Warner Records, this fall. He will also hit the road on his “Everything Is Fine Tour,” which kicks off Sept. 30 in Fort Lauderdale and wraps Oct. 28 in Seattle.
